He won the Saudi League with Al Hilal, he came to Al Nassr because of Ronaldo (Portuguese connection), and won the Saudi League with them, now he’s leaving on a high. No taint to his legacy.
A very good manager Jorge Jesus. Read about what he did at Flamengo. That’s one of the biggest football stories.
At Flamengo, fans cussed him, they were resistant towards him even before he arrived, said he was too old…but he shut them all up, by winning 5 trophies in a year for them, included the biggest, Copa Libertadores.
Everywhere Jorge Jesus went, he won things. Benfica, Sporting, Fenerbache, name the club, he won things. He also knows when to leave when the ovation is at the highest.

In whatever you do today, just remember that a teacher was beheaded after over 40 persons (including 39 students and 7 teachers) were abducted in a school invasion in Oyo state, and the Federal government is yet to say not to talk of do anything about it.
Same day, in Borno state, 51 children were kidnapped, with a significant number being toddlers aged 2 to 5 years old from a nursery school in Mussa, Askira-Uba LGA of the state.
Eye witnesses reported that the kidnappers used the children as human shields while fleeing on motorbikes, to prevent security forces from firing at them.
All of these happening in Nigeria. Not Syria.
It could have been families of any of us. The silence of the government towards these numerous cases of insecurity, is deafening.
